Beinhaus (Hallstatt) with Bones and Skulls

A few steps behind the Catholic church in Hallstatt, Austria, stands the 12th-century Saint Michael Chapel (Michelskapelle). There is the famous Beinhaus with its approximately six hundred rows of rows of painted skulls. It goes back to 1700, when the Hallstatt cemetery became too small to give room for each person to have their own grave.
